Role: HGV Class 1 Car Transporter Driver Tramping
Location: Corby, NN17
Salary: £55,000 – £65,000 per annum
Job Type: Full‑Time, Permanent
Working Pattern: Monday to Friday Tramping (Weekend Overtime Available)
Overview
Freight Force Recruitment is partnering with a leading automotive logistics and vehicle transport specialist based in Corby. The company delivers professional vehicle transportation solutions across the UK, employing a modern fleet and prioritising operational excellence, driver support, and customer service.
The Role
As an HGV Class 1 Car Transporter Driver, you will safely and efficiently collect, transport, and deliver vehicles nationwide using modern multi‑car transporters. The role involves nights out Monday to Friday, with additional weekend work available for drivers seeking overtime. Drivers represent the company professionally while ensuring all vehicle movements are completed safely, efficiently, and in line with company and legal compliance standards.
Key Responsibilities
- Operate HGV Class 1 car transporters across the UK
- Load, secure, and unload vehicles safely and correctly
- Complete daily vehicle checks and defect reporting
- Ensure all deliveries and collections are completed on time
- Maintain accurate transport and tachograph records
- Provide a professional and courteous service to customers and clients
- Adhere to all DVSA, road transport, and health & safety regulations
- Maintain cleanliness and care of company vehicles and equipment
Pay & Benefits
- £55,000 – £65,000 per annum earning potential
- £180 daily rate / £250 weekend rate
- £26.20 night out allowance
- £5 daily meal allowance
- £2 – £4 per vehicle bonus
- Additional bonuses available contract‑dependent
- Weekly or monthly pay options available
- Holiday pay calculated using the average of the previous 12 working weeks
- Permanent, full‑time employment with long‑term stability
- Overtime and weekend work available
Requirements
- Valid UK HGV Class 1 (Category CE) Licence
- Valid Driver CPC qualification
- Digital Tachograph Card
- Strong work ethic and professional attitude
- Good understanding of driver hours and working time regulations
- Excellent communication and customer service skills
- Previous car transporter experience is preferred but not essential; comprehensive training and ongoing support will be provided.
